Wood shake roof replacement services involve removing existing wooden shake shingles and installing new roofing materials designed to replicate the traditional appearance of wood shakes. The process typically includes inspecting the underlying roof structure, removing the old shakes, and installing a new layer of durable roofing material that can withstand local weather conditions. Contractors may also address any underlying issues such as damaged decking or leaks during the replacement process to ensure the new roof performs effectively and maintains its aesthetic appeal.
This service helps resolve common problems associated with aging or damaged wood shake roofs. Over time, wooden shingles can develop rot, split, or become loose due to exposure to moisture, wind, and temperature fluctuations. These issues can lead to leaks, increased energy costs, and potential structural damage if not addressed promptly. Replacing a worn or compromised roof with new shakes or suitable alternatives can restore the roof’s integrity, improve its resistance to the elements, and extend its lifespan.

Cost Range - The average cost to replace a wood shake roof typically falls between $8,000 and $20,000, depending on the roof size and complexity. For example, a standard 2,000-square-foot roof might cost around $12,000. Prices can vary based on material quality and local labor rates.
Material Expenses - Wood shakes themselves usually cost between $4 and $8 per square foot, with higher-end options reaching up to $12 per square foot. The total material cost for a typical home can therefore range from approximately $6,000 to $15,000. Material choice impacts overall project pricing significantly.
Labor Costs - Labor fees for replacing a wood shake roof generally range from $3,000 to $8,000, contingent on roof size and accessibility. Labor costs may increase for intricate roof designs or steep pitches. Local contractor rates can influence the final price.
Additional Expenses - Additional costs such as removal of the existing roof, permits, and minor repairs can add $1,000 to $3,000 to the total project. How often should a wood shake roof be replaced? The lifespan of a wood shake roof typically ranges from 20 to 30 years, but replacement depends on factors like weather exposure, maintenance, and overall condition. A local roofing professional can assess the roof’s state to determine if replacement is necessary.
What signs indicate a wood shake roof needs replacement? Common signs include extensive rot, significant moss or algae growth, cracked or missing shakes, and widespread leaks. An inspection by a roofing contractor can identify if replacement is the best option.
Are there different types of wood shakes used for roof replacement? Yes, various wood types such as cedar, redwood, and pine are used for shakes, each offering different durability and aesthetic qualities. Local pros can recommend the best options based on climate and style preferences.
What is the typical process for replacing a wood shake roof? The process usually involves removing the existing shakes, inspecting the roof deck, and installing new shakes, ensuring proper fastening and sealing. Contractors follow industry standards to ensure a durable installation.
Can a wood shake roof be repaired instead of replaced? Repairs may be possible for localized damage, but extensive deterioration often requires full replacement. A roofing specialist can evaluate whether repairs are sufficient or if replacement is recommended.
